“Covid looks like an anecdote. I lost my dad who was waiting for a private consultation”

Essay

Madeiran singer Carlos Costa was indignant at the way the pandemic is being managed not only in Portugal, but also in the rest of the world, pointing out gaps in health services due to the virus.

“This Covid looks like an anecdote. I lost my father who was waiting for an appointment at a private hospital! Private and paid for with gold,” wrote the singer on his Instagram account and where he says his father, who died on July 25, you will have made the appointment after having felt cardiac instability.

“He died with small alerts of possible cardiac instability. Waiting for paid medical service,” he continued.

“The number of deaths worldwide these months is unusual. Not even 2% is due to this virus that deprives us of life. They are taking our life,” he wrote in the publication, sparing no criticism of political action in relation to how this health problem is being managed.

It is recalled that the artist’s father died at the end of last July, victim of a cardiorespiratory arrest, in Porto Moniz.
